The ingredients needed to make Homemade Deep Dish Pizza in a Cast Iron Skillet:
- Prepare 2 cups unbleached bread flour
- Prepare 1/4 package cornbread mix
- Get 1.5 tablespoons active dry yeast
- Get 4 tablespoons olive oil
- Take 1 cup water
- Make ready 1 teaspoon Garlic powder
- Make ready 1 tablespoon ground pepper
- Get 1 teaspoon salt
- Take 1-2 Cups cheese (mozzarella)
- Prepare 1/2 cup Alfredo sauce (you can use any type of pizza/pasta sauce. thicker less watery sauces are best for crunchy crusts!)
- Get 2-3 spicy Italian sausages
- Get 1 Avocado
- Prepare 1 tablespoon lime juice

Steps to make Homemade Deep Dish Pizza in a Cast Iron Skillet:
- Preparing the dough- - Combine bread flour, cornbread mix, yeast, and seasonings (ground pepper, garlic powder, salt) to a large bowl and mix together evenly. Add water and mix until there is no flour left in the bowl and your dough is the proper texture. Cover and let sit for 8-12 hours (less if you use warm water)
- 2nd step for dough- - Uncover the dough which has doubled in size, add your olive oil and mix it into the dough. Drizzle a handful of flour over the top, Mix the flour into the dough and let it rise for another 30 mins.
- Knead the dough on a well floured surface, being sure to fold the dough into itself adding flour along the way if it starts to get sticky. Then store the dough in the fridge overnight.
- Making the Pizza- - Generously coat a deep skillet with olive oil and add your dough after it has thawed for 10+ minutes. Begin to shape the dough into the pan, eventually creating an inch high crust along the sides. Let it rise while preparing the rest of the ingredients.
- Preparing the toppings- - Slice up your Italian sausages and microwave them wrapped in paper towel to remove some of the moisture. Cut avocados into slices and add to a bag with lime juice and shake them up.
- Assembling the pizza- - First, add layer of cheese then slowly drip your sauce evenly over the cheese (it is harder to spread this way without displacing the cheese). Add your slices of sausage in a circular pattern, then add avocado slices between the sausage.
- Bake on 450 degrees farenheight for 20-30 minutes depending on the size/thickness of your pizza. Let it rest for 15 minutes before cutting into and enjoy!
